[SMM Lithium Carbonate Spot Assessment: LC2407 main contract continued to decline, down 3.38%] On February 20, the lithium carbonate 2407 main contract continued to decline, down 3.38%. Data showed that the lithium carbonate 2407 main contract opened at RMB 95,000/mt, closed at RMB 92,800/mt, with trading volume of 103,744 lots and open interest of 173,155 lots, up 24,248 lots from the previous trading day. SMM’s assessment of spot battery-grade lithium carbonate prices were RMB 94,000-99,500/mt, averaging RMB 96,750/mt, down RMB 150/mt from the previous working day. The trend shows that after opening, lithium carbonate prices oscillated and held steady before declining significantly by 2.86% and then holding stable. After the noon opening, the main contract declined in oscillation. Prices rebounded slightly towards the end of the session but eventually closed down 3.38%.
